Date: Mon, 13 Dec 1999 11:27:59 -0800 From: "James Spottiswoode" <jamesnopsamoc.com> Subject: Saab 93 airbag deployment with no accident
Hello Saab Owners, My sister and I were in her two year old Saab 93 last week in London. While stationary, with the engine running, the drivers side side-airbag went off. There was a deafening explosion and the car filled with white fumes. If we had been in motion, I think it very likely we would have swerved, quite possibly resulting in a serious accident. The car had not been struck by any vehicle and no sudden acceleration had occurred to trigger the airbag - it was stationary. Obviously in a safety system like an airbag the probability of an erroneous deployment such as this should be as near zero as is technically possible. I suspect that this a rare event, but its consequences are so serious that it would be prudent for Saab 93 owners to check with their dealers on it. Are there any other Saab owners who have experienced this problem? Does anyone know of any accidents which might have been caused by erroneous airbag deployment? James
